Why Air Dome Cooling Is a Unique Challenge
Air domes are widely used due to their fast installation, flexibility, and large usable space. However, they also come with serious cooling challenges that standard AC systems cannot handle effectively.
1. Extreme Heat Build-Up
Air domes trap solar heat due to their synthetic membrane structure. During daytime events, internal temperatures can rise quickly, making the space uncomfortable and even unsafe.
2. High Occupancy Load
Events such as exhibitions, concerts, or sports activities generate additional body heat. Hundreds or even thousands of people inside a dome drastically increase cooling demand.
3. Continuous Air Exchange Loss
Frequent entry and exit points cause cold air leakage, forcing HVAC systems to work continuously under heavy load.
4. Equipment and Lighting Heat
Stage lighting, digital screens, and industrial equipment inside domes add another layer of heat that must be managed efficiently.

What is an Air Dome Air Conditioner?
An air dome air conditioner is a high-capacity, portable or semi-permanent cooling system engineered specifically for inflatable dome structures. Unlike standard split or window units, these systems are designed for:
- Large open-space cooling
- High airflow distribution
- Rapid temperature stabilization
- Outdoor and semi-outdoor environments
- Continuous operation under heavy loads
These systems often combine ducted airflow, high-static pressure blowers, and modular cooling units to ensure even temperature distribution across the entire dome space.
How Air Dome Cooling Systems Work
Air dome cooling systems operate on a centralized or distributed cooling principle depending on dome size and usage.
Step 1: High-Capacity Cooling Generation
Industrial-grade compressors inside the unit generate chilled air using refrigerant-based cooling cycles.
Step 2: Air Distribution Through Ducting
Cooled air is pushed through reinforced ducting systems designed to reach all corners of the dome.
Step 3: Even Airflow Circulation
High-pressure blowers ensure uniform cooling, preventing hot spots and temperature imbalance.
Step 4: Temperature Regulation
Advanced thermostatic controls continuously monitor internal temperature and adjust cooling output accordingly.
This ensures stable comfort even during peak occupancy and high external temperatures.
